Marine electric embarkation ladder

By designing a manual ladder component into the ship's electric boarding ladder, the safety issues caused by power drive failures are resolved, enabling emergency manual operation, ensuring the safe disembarkation of crew members, and improving operational safety and security.

Technical Problem

Existing marine electric boarding ladders cannot be manually operated when the electric drive components are damaged, which may cause crew members to fall during disembarkation and affect safety.

Method used

A marine electric boarding ladder has been designed, equipped with a manual ladder assembly, including a rotating plate and a climbing bar. The rotating plate is driven to rotate by the hand-operated climbing bar to enable manual ladder climbing, ensuring that crew members can safely disembark in the event of a malfunction of the electric ladder.

Benefits of technology

In the event of a malfunction in the electrically driven ladder, the manual ladder assembly provides emergency manual operation to prevent crew members from falling, improving the safety of using the ladder, and ensuring safety through weight sensors and alarm lights.

Abstract

The utility model relates to the technical field of electric embarkation ladders, and discloses a marine electric embarkation ladder which comprises two symmetrically arranged mounting racks, a plurality of bases are arranged at the bottoms of the mounting racks, electric transmission ladders are arranged on the opposite sides of the mounting racks, and the electric transmission ladders are connected with the mounting racks. The back-to-back sides of the electric transmission ladders are movably connected with guardrails, the back-to-back sides of the mounting frames are provided with fasteners, the back-to-back sides of the fasteners are provided with alarm lamps, and the back-to-back sides of the mounting frames are provided with connecting pieces. According to the electric boarding ladder for the ship, by arranging the manual ladder climbing assembly, when the electric transmission ladder cannot conduct automatic transmission, sailors can conduct emergency manual ladder climbing treatment, effective safety guarantee can be provided when the electric transmission ladder operates normally, and the situation that the sailors possibly fall down due to excessive sliding in the boarding process is avoided; and the use safety of the embarkation ladder is greatly improved.

Description

TECHNICAL FIELD

[0001] The utility model relates to electric climbing ladder technical field, concretely is a marine electric climbing ladder. BACKGROUND

[0002] The marine electric climbing ladder is a kind of auxiliary equipment for facilitating crew to get on and off the ship, and has an important use position in the ship industry.

[0003] The existing marine climbing ladder has many kinds of devices, for example, a mobile boarding device disclosed in Chinese patent CN210912787U includes a boarding platform and a springboard ladder structure, which can maintain balance by using counterweight, but the existing marine electric climbing ladder still has the defect that it cannot be manually climbed in emergency, because the power-driven components of the traditional marine electric climbing ladder can be damaged during use, causing the ladder body to fail to be automatically driven, and the crew can slip and fall during getting off the ship, seriously affecting the use safety of the climbing ladder, so a marine electric climbing ladder is proposed to solve the above problems. [0022] Please refer to Figs. 1-2 In order to realize the above-mentioned emergency manual climbing ladder purpose, the utility model provides the following technical scheme: a marine electric boarding ladder, comprising two symmetrically arranged mounting frames 1, the bottom of the mounting frame 1 is provided with a plurality of bases 2, the opposite side of the mounting frame 1 is provided with an electric transmission ladder 3, and the opposite side of the electric transmission ladder 3 is movably connected with a guardrail 6.

[0023] Wherein, the mounting frame 1 opposite side are equipped with fastener 4, fastener 4 opposite side are equipped with alarm light 5.

[0024] The above implementation needs to be explained, the electric drive ladder 3 is equipped with weight sensor inside, weight sensor is connected with alarm light 5 signal, when the personnel overweight on drive ladder 3, alarm light can timely alarm.

[0025] In addition, the mounting frame 1 opposite side are equipped with connecting piece 7, one side of connecting piece 7 is connected with manual ladder climbing assembly through rotating shaft bearing, to be used for emergency manual ladder climbing handling.

[0026] Wherein, the manual ladder climbing assembly includes rotating plate 8 connected with connecting piece 7 bearing, the upper surface of rotating plate 8 is equipped with multiple number of climbing poles 9, left multiple climbing poles 9 and right multiple climbing poles 9 are in contact with each other, the climbing pole is composed of vertical pole and cross bar, and the side of vertical pole is equipped with cross bar.

[0027] The embodiment still needs to be explained, one side of rotating plate 8 is equipped with hand turning rod 10, fastener 11 is arranged on the opposite side of hand turning rod 10, and the opposite side of fastener 11 is connected with mounting frame 1 in a threaded manner, four through holes are formed in hand turning rod 11, and the four through holes are matched with fastener 11, by setting fastener 11 matched with four through holes, locking function can be provided before and after rotating plate 9 rotates, and stability is enhanced.

[0028] The working principle of the embodiment is as follows:

[0029] In use, the crew can automatically drive up and down the ship through the electric drive ladder 3, and the surrounding climbing poles 9 are in an inclined state to provide protection to prevent the crew from falling, and when the electric drive ladder 3 cannot automatically drive, the crew can manually rotate the hand turning rod 10, the hand turning rod 10 drives the rotating plate 8 to rotate around the rotating shaft as the center, and the rotating plate 8 drives the climbing poles 9 to rotate to the appropriate position, at this time, the crew can step on the climbing poles 9 to manually climb the ladder, avoiding the situation that the crew may fall due to overslip during the process of getting off the ship, greatly improving the use safety of the boarding ladder, in addition, the electric drive ladder 3 is equipped with a weight sensor inside, the weight sensor is connected with the alarm light 5 signal, when the personnel overweight on drive ladder 3, alarm light 5 can timely alarm, by setting fastener 4, alarm light 5 can be installed and disassembled, finally by setting fastener 11 matched with four through holes, locking function can be provided before and after rotating plate 8 rotates, and stability is enhanced.
